Crystal Lake, Illinois
James F. "Jim" Sabo, 67, of Crystal Lake, Ill., passed away unexpectedly May 17, 2012, at his home.
He was born Oct. 29, 1944, in Painesville.
Jim was a member and past president of IMA (Institute of Management Accountants), an ambassador of the Chamber of Commerce, and proud member of the Crystal Lake Babe Ruth Baseball League, as member of the board since 1983 and president since 1995. Jim was an integral part of the league, instrumental in developing youth baseball programs for the community.
He was inducted into the MCYSA (McHenry County Youth Sports Association) Hall of Fame in 2010, after serving on the committee since it began in 1993. Jim also received the PICA (Pride In Crystal Lake Award).
Jim is survived by his wife, Sandy (nee Beebe), whom he married June 4, 1965; children, Christine, Douglas, and Marcus Sabo; grandchildren, Jacob, and Ryan; sister, Barb (Jack) Petroff; and aunt, Eleanor Volanski.
He was preceded in death by his parents, Louis and Ruth (nee Volanski) Sabo.
